Museum Ireland (ISSN 0961 9690) is the annual journal published by the Irish Museums Association and contains selected proceedings from conferences and other events that have taken place throughout each year, critical discussion pieces, articles on new developments, along with book, museum, and exhibition reviews. 

Published in hard copy format from 1991 until 2015, following a three-year hiatus Museum Ireland returned as an online journal in 2019. Archival issues of Museum Ireland may be purchased from the IMA office or accessed at the National Library of Ireland and various university libraries around the country.
